First up, we have the standard Hood Scoops. These are your entry-level customization options, but don't underestimate them. Even the cheapest ones give you a little visual flair and a small bump in your car's rating. You'll find a variety of styles here, each costing around 1250$ and giving you 0.40 stars, or the slightly pricier ones at 1500$ for 0.60 stars. These are great for when you're just starting out and need to make a quick visual upgrade without breaking the bank. Think of them as the foundation for your custom build.
| Part | Price | Visual Rating |
| Banshee | 1250$ | 0.40 stars |
| Mystic | 1250$ | 0.40 stars |
| Specter | 1250$ | 0.40 stars |
| Heckler | 1250$ | 0.40 stars |
| Edge | 1250$ | 0.40 stars |
| Bonesaw | 1250$ | 0.40 stars |
| Rhino | 1250$ | 0.40 stars |
| Viper | 1500$ | 0.60 stars |
| Lex 42 | 1500$ | 0.60 stars |
| Gravedigger | 1500$ | 0.60 stars |
| Tornado | 1500$ | 0.60 stars |
| Venom | 1500$ | 0.60 stars |
| Switchblade | 1500$ | 0.60 stars |
| Fishtail | 1500$ | 0.60 stars |
| Impact | 1500$ | 0.60 stars |
| Groundmaster | 1500$ | 0.60 stars |
| Nightmare | 1500$ | 0.60 stars |
| Mach 5 | 1500$ | 0.60 stars |
| Dynamo | 1500$ | 0.60 stars |
| Scarab | 1500$ | 0.60 stars |
| Joker | 1500$ | 0.60 stars |
Now, if you're looking for something a bit more specialized, let's check out the Carbon Fiber Roof Scoops. These are a step up in both price and visual impact. For a flat 750$, you get a decent 0.15 stars rating. While they might not offer the same dramatic visual change as some of the full body kits, they add a subtle, sporty touch that can really complete a build. These are perfect for fine-tuning your car's appearance when you're close to that perfect setup.
| Part | Price | Visual Rating |
| Jetstream | 750$ | 0.15 stars |
| Headwind | 750$ | 0.15 stars |
| Northeast | 750$ | 0.15 stars |
| Annex | 750$ | 0.15 stars |
| Riptide | 750$ | 0.15 stars |
| Ximian | 750$ | 0.15 stars |
| Aerostyle | 750$ | 0.15 stars |
| Blindside | 750$ | 0.15 stars |
| Windtunnel | 750$ | 0.15 stars |
| Blastback | 750$ | 0.15 stars |
| Airstream | 750$ | 0.15 stars |
| Zephyr | 750$ | 0.15 stars |
| Blackdraft | 750$ | 0.15 stars |
| Cyclone | 750$ | 0.15 stars |
